More than just a fair

If you’re a Bath resident that wouldn’t usually visit a fair, then we hope you might take advantage of this offer and come and see us. We’re more than your average fair – we’re a unique piece of living history with rides that have been rescued and restored to their original format and design using traditional painting styles and techniques. Our rides and sidestalls date from the 1890s to the 1960s and provide good old-fashioned family fun. Our fair has even featured in the movies and on TV: you may have seen us in Rocketman, Paddington 2, The Theory of Everything, Call the Midwife and the Netflix series Fairground Attractions.
